I qualified P1, but I'm not sure what time I posted or the settings I used (I ran more than 40 miles). I started the practice session and race as a test run, and by the time I realized it, it was Lap 33, and I was leading by a good margin.

The GTA gets stuck in traffic until Lap 10, when it finally pulls in front of the Mini. From there, the gap starts to shrink gradually from around 6 seconds to nothing over the next 4 or 5 laps. I start crash-turning Mirabeau and wallriding the hairpin at Monte Carlo.

I maintain a lead that fluctuates between 0-2 seconds, and for the next 20 laps or so, I have to block the GTA while coming up the hill out of Ste. Devote. I'd scrub it against the walls every time it would attempt to pass, and it would fall back to around 2 seconds.

When the GTA finally pits at the end of Lap 30, I go in at the end of Lap 31 and switch to N2/N2 tires. From there, my lap times improved from the 2'14s to the 2'11s, and I gradually break away from the GTA. Towards the end of the race, I notice that there's still plenty of bottle left, and I empty it out to put the GTA down a lap!

I ended the practice session with 567 miles, and finished the race with 771 miles on the odometer.
